file-type

深入解析DeviceEmulator模拟器及其对wince系统的模拟应用

RAR文件

1星 | 下载需积分: 10 | 11.6MB | 更新于2025-04-17 | 118 浏览量 | 14 下载量 举报 收藏
download 立即下载
在信息技术领域中,"DeviceEmulator模拟器" 是一款用于模拟Windows CE(WinCE或Wince)操作系统的软件工具。它允许开发者在不实际拥有硬件设备的情况下,测试和开发针对Windows CE的软件应用程序或系统级功能。以下将详细介绍有关DeviceEmulator模拟器的知识点: 1. DeviceEmulator模拟器的用途 DeviceEmulator模拟器的作用在于为开发者提供一个虚拟的环境,其中可以完全模拟一个实际的Wince设备。通过这个模拟环境,开发者能够加载和测试操作系统以及应用程序,观察它们在不同硬件配置和网络条件下的运行表现。这对于开发周期的初期阶段特别有用,因为开发者可以更早地识别和解决问题。 2. Windows CE操作系统简介 Windows CE,又称作Wince,是微软公司开发的一套功能强大的、可伸缩的、模块化的实时操作系统(RTOS),它面向各种嵌入式系统。Wince系统广泛应用于掌上电脑、车载娱乐系统、自动取款机(ATM)和工业控制设备中。由于Wince系统的专用性和设备多样性,DeviceEmulator提供了一个对开发人员友好的环境来测试和调试针对这些设备的软件。 3. DeviceEmulator模拟器的功能 DeviceEmulator模拟器提供了一系列功能,以支持全面的测试。这包括但不限于: - 多种硬件配置:模拟器能够模拟不同规格的处理器、内存和显示设备等。 - 网络模拟:可以模拟不同的网络连接,包括拨号连接、以太网和无线网络。 - 外围设备仿真:如虚拟键盘、触摸屏、GPS和传感器等,以便模拟真实设备的输入和输出。 - 状态保存和恢复:开发者可以在模拟器中保存当前状态,便于之后继续开发或测试。 - 调试工具集成:例如支持与Visual Studio集成,使得开发者可以直接从IDE中运行和调试应用程序。 4. 模拟器与真实设备的比较 尽管模拟器为开发者提供了一定便利,但其表现与真实设备可能存在差异。模拟器运行的是Wince操作系统的虚拟映像,而真实设备则有硬件特有的一些表现。因此,即使在模拟器中应用运行良好,在真实设备上仍可能会有兼容性问题或性能瓶颈。所以,在开发流程的后期阶段,开发者仍需要在实际硬件上进行测试。 5. DeviceEmulator模拟器的安装与设置 在进行开发前,开发者首先需要下载并安装DeviceEmulator模拟器。安装完成后,通常还需要下载Wince操作系统的映像文件,并在模拟器中配置好相应的硬件参数。之后,开发者可以在模拟器上加载和运行应用程序进行测试。 6. 软件测试与调试技巧 在使用模拟器进行开发时,开发者可以运用多种软件测试和调试技巧。例如使用断点调试、内存监控、性能分析等。此外,还应该进行单元测试、集成测试和系统测试来确保应用程序的稳定性和性能。 7. DeviceEmulator模拟器的更新与支持 微软会定期更新DeviceEmulator模拟器,以支持最新的Wince版本和硬件特性。因此,开发者需要保持关注并及时更新模拟器,以利用新的功能和改进。同时,开发者还可以访问微软官方提供的文档和社区资源,以获取帮助和最佳实践。 在当今移动和嵌入式设备日益增多的时代,DeviceEmulator模拟器作为开发Windows CE应用程序的关键工具,能极大提高开发效率和产品质量。通过熟悉上述知识点,开发者可以更好地利用DeviceEmulator模拟器完成他们的项目。

相关推荐

ahdszyp
  • 粉丝: 0
上传资源 快速赚钱

资源目录

深入解析DeviceEmulator模拟器及其对wince系统的模拟应用
(5个子文件)
DE.ini 258B
DE.exe 33KB
CE50_ARM_CHS.bin 22.7MB
DeviceEmulator中文版.exe 923KB
WinCE5.0.bat 142B
共 5 条
  • 1